But what counts as a gift to a minor? Gifts made outright to the minor WebNov 19, 2024 · The "kiddie tax" is an income tax on children. Gifts are generally not taxable income to the recipient, so the child would not be liable for any income tax, no matter how large the gift or how it is given. (The gift tax is not an income tax and is imposed on the giver, not the recipient.) Share.

The giver, however, will generally file a gift tax return when the gift exceeds the annual gift tax exclusion amount, … detection management software descargarWebJan 6, 2024 · Gifts to U.S. citizen spouses are free of gift tax. Gifts of up to $100,000 per year to a non-U.S. citizens spouse can be given free of tax. Gifts by foreign nationals not domiciled in the United States are subject to U.S. gift tax rules only if the asset transferred is situated in the United States (referred to as "U.S. situs" property). detection magasinWebNov 29, 2024 · The IRS basically ignores gifts that don’t breach the annual gift tax exclusion.
